The Boreal Forest is vast and beautiful – and completely northern.
This unique ecosystem, unlike anything you’ll find in southern Ontario, covers half the province’s land area and stretches around the globe.
This driving route beginning in Sudbury is designed to help you discover Canada’s Boreal Forest. It’s a region that many Canadians will never see, yet offers so much in terms of history, culture, and natural wonder.
